Body

Origins and Family

Nathaniel Langdon Frothingham was born in Boston[2]. Recorded date of birth include +1793-07-23T00:00:00Z[3] and +1793-00-00T00:00:00Z[7].

Education

Educated at Harvard University[15], a private university[27], in United States[28], founded in 1636[29], headquartered in Cambridge[30] and Boston Latin School[16], a magnet school[31], in United States[32], founded in 1635[33].

Career and Affiliations

Recorded occupations include Christian minister[5] and writer[6].

Recognition

Nathaniel Langdon Frothingham received the Fellow of the American Academy of Arts and Sciences[17].

Personal Life

Nathaniel Langdon Frothingham was married to Ann Gorham Brooks[10]. Children include Ellen Frothingham[11], a translator[34], 1835–1902[35], of United States[36]; Octavius Brooks Frothingham[12], a theologian[37], 1822–1895[38], of United States[39]; and Edward Gorham Frothingham[13].

Death and Burial

Recorded date of death include +1870-04-03T00:00:00Z[4] and +1870-00-00T00:00:00Z[8]. Burial took place at Chestnut Hill Cemetery[9].
